Duane Troyer teaches that true forgiveness is a continual act of releasing others from debt and demands, and fasting should be done humbly before God, not for human recognition.
This sermon delves into the importance of fasting, prayer, and almsgiving in secret, highlighting the need to humble ourselves and foster a relationship with God. It emphasizes the significance of forgiveness, conditional upon how we forgive others, and the impact of fasting on our spiritual growth and humility. The message stresses the need to release demands, show mercy, and care for those in need through fasting and self-restraint.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is forgiveness unconditional according to this sermon?
No, forgiveness is conditional upon our willingness to forgive others as God forgives us.
What is the difference between forgiveness and reconciliation?
Forgiveness is an individual act of releasing demands, while reconciliation requires both parties to be willing.
Does forgiveness mean forgetting the offense?
Forgiveness does not mean forgetting in the usual sense, but rather not holding demands or grudges against the offender.
How should fasting be practiced according to Jesus?
Fasting should be done humbly and privately, without seeking attention from others.
What does the Greek word for forgiveness imply?
The Greek word 'aphiame' implies leaving, letting go, or releasing rather than just a spiritual concept.
